You should see around 10-12 psi sometimes mine peaks 14 psi, im running a 007p with a green spring but looking to get a yellow spring to see if it performs any better. Sounds good with a open cone filter not to loud like a scooby or the likes.

Green should be ok but personally id switch to the yellow if you up the boost, airbox isnt restrictive youd be best of with uprated intake pipe panel filter and modding the airbox to have a second cold air intake pipe from the o/s bumper grill area to airbox.

Kenlaw one easy way is to remove it then blow through the bottom port if air passes its fubar if your cheeks feel as if there going to explode your all good lol

Don't know who does chips for these, this used to be easy (ish) at the time but things have moved on. the ECU has to come out and a new ECU + mount fitted (iirc).
You don't need a new dipstick, just the orange plastic end. IIRC I paid about £8 for a new one. Pull out the dipstick remove the remains of the old plastic, carefully and gently push new plastic end into place ( may help to warm the plastic in some hot water for a few minutes )

Our total Invoice was , gulp, £29451.70 -- dated 23 July 1999, metallic,Bose,electric roof,sideguard .

( we had a CD autochanger added after delivery as well another £400 but at least it had the cable already fitted from the boot to H/U. We have also had rear parking added)


pm me your email and I'll send you a PDF price list from the time, I'd put it up here but Forum has a limit on size and this PDF is about 3 times the limit !!

Xenons were £940, Recaros £855, metallic £431,Bose £519
